Metro Atlanta home prices rose 16.8 percent year-over-year in January, according to the S&P Case-Shiller Home Price Index. It is the 14th straight month of double-digit price increases, but the price increases have been moderating since last April. Then, the year-over-year increase was 20.8 percent.
